flag On March 7, 2026, multiple transportation organizations urged the U.S. Department of Transportation to strengthen its digital infrastructure strategy, advocating for fleet operator inclusion, open standards, interoperability, and coordinated federal leadership. flag The NAFA Fleet Management Association, Denver Regional Council of Governments, and AASHTO emphasized the need for collaboration, standardized protocols, and investment to improve safety, efficiency, and accessibility. flag In a related move, the Federal Transit Administration announced a $686 million grant opportunity for the All Stations Accessibility Program, supporting upgrades to make transit stations compliant with the ADA.
